51Testing软件测试论坛

标题: 关于V模型的困惑 [打印本页]

作者: 我的品牌ccc    时间: 2007-10-15 12:50
标题: 关于V模型的困惑
V模型中,需求分析对应系统测试,概要设计对应集成测试,详细设计对应单元测试
这怎么理解?当作需求分析的时候我们测试人员就要测试需求分析文档,概要设计时我们参与集成测试。。?顺序是系统测试-》集成测试-》单元测试???
V模式其实就是瀑布模型,那么应该是单元测试 然后 集成测试  然后是系统测试呀

现在搞不懂到底是怎么个顺序。。。。。。
请各位指教!
作者: tinafang0000    时间: 2007-10-15 13:47
我个人理解如下:

顺序是:
需求规格说明书(sqa)-〉概要设计hld(这个环节在国内很少有人做)-〉详细设计lld(这个环节也没人做,基本都是有需求直接写代码)-〉单元测试(标准是sqs)-〉集成测试(标准是hld)-〉系统测试(标准是lld)

就是因为HLD和LLD没人做,所以集成测试和单元测试也变得没标准,因此也测不好,不是没有标准就标准模糊,或者干脆的错误的标准。
作者: shoulamon    时间: 2007-10-15 14:39
你可以再去理解一下V模型,同时参考一下W模型,应该就不会这么认为了
作者: 泡泡糖    时间: 2007-10-15 20:52
理解这个模型首先要把测试的执行和测试的设计分开。他们进行的时间顺序是不一样的。
  需求分析的阶段时,就开始着手进行系统测试的计划,方案,用例设计等等。相应的,在概设阶段对应的是集成测试。在详细设计阶段对应的是单元测试。测试的设计是跟着开发的流程走的。依次为系统,集成,单元。
  等到编码完成并且进行评审以后,就依次地进行单元测试的执行,集成测试的执行,系统测试的执行。
  其实可以参照双V模型,就能清楚的理解意思了。
作者: 我的品牌ccc    时间: 2007-10-16 22:03
谢谢楼上的几位!

就是说 测试的设计和执行 是相反的。
设计时是安开发的顺序 依次是系统测试-》集成测试-》单元测试
执行时是             顺序一次是单元测试-》集成测试-》系统测试

是这样的理解吧?特别谢谢泡泡糖!
作者: 我的品牌ccc    时间: 2007-10-16 22:07
tinafang0000与泡泡糖的意思也是一样!
作者: Cherry-Chen    时间: 2007-10-17 22:05
V模型是最典型的测试模型,一般会在其开始部分对软件开发过程进行描述。
  当开发人员依次进行需求分析、概要设计、详细设计时,我们可以相应设计系统测试、集成测试、单元测试用例,然后等开发人员编码结束后,按照相反的测序依次单元测试、集成测试、系统测试。
   单元测试所检测代码的开发是否符合详细设计的要求。集成测试所检测此前测试过的各组成部分是否能完好地结合到一起。系统测试所检测已集成在一起的产品是否符合系统规格说明书的要求。
作者: net3000    时间: 2007-12-5 14:50
good ,thanks !!




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2